- website server lookup history
- apyaoqi.com
- www.678f.com
- 1080uncensored.wwwwwxxxxx.com
- 66668s.com
- www.mg288.com
- www.670006.com
- www.t79t.com
- wwwwwxxxxx.com
- ahri8.top
- hsz88.com
- loli.com
- xixiiptv.scienceontheweb.net
- www.cmcruise.com
- 6hsj.com
- chinayudi.org
- ntnblvx3406w.com
- doosanportablepower.com
- z5re21fwq.nopay.app
- ironman.com
- mazhao.com
- hosting ip address lookup history
- 252.192.207.32
- 139.95.10.102
- 39.102.32.39
- 104.25.76.20
- 147.255.192.202
- 123.57.224.30
- 57.144.116.1
- 223.104.69.170
- 207.57.84.155
- 207.57.84.118
- 168.138.180.21
- 162.213.35.109
- 162.209.209.60
- 162.213.35.20
- 68.108.82.100
- 207.57.84.102
- 112.97.184.118
- 27.54.228.189
- 223.104.79.86
- 184.87.105.60
